Describing my craft: These are watercolors I made from pigments, mica, gum arabic and honey. Made by mulling pigment and medium, pouring into paint pans and then allowing to dry. Once they've dried, I use a little bit of fresh water to re-wet a portion of the paint and then paint away! For this swatch, I painted a stripe of each color and then I sprayed a mist of water to get the colors to run a bit.

These seemed to dry fully within 24ish hours, though I didn’t wrap them in foil (which is how I store them before they leave me) for about 3 days to be certain. I haven’t had any insect problems as I think the pigment is probably high enough ratio to mitigate that. I’d be more worried about the binder solution on its own, but those I store in glass bottles inside another container so not buggies there either :)
